DOCUMENT RESOURCES FOR EVERYONE
Travel Luxurious beach resorts in Goa

1. 5 Star Beach Resort In Goa 2.  Total 130 Rooms  115 Spacious Rooms with basic amenities  15 Luxury Tents with breathtaking views of the Arabian Sea and beautifully…